A worrying new bill just passed the Senate on March 14, 2012.
It’s called the “Moving Ahead for Progress in the 21st Century Act.” (MAP-21).
And it could give the I.R.S. the power to take your passport and prevent you from traveling outside the U.S. if they claim you owe money on your taxes…
The I.R.S. wouldn’t have to prove you owe the tax. Simply alleging you owe would be grounds enough to revoke your passport.
This stealth provision was stuck into a bill intended to reauthorize funds for federal highway and transportation programs.
